Hearing Aids Are Linked to Better Health<\/h2>\n\n\n\n
\"Man<\/figure><\/div>\n\n\n\n

A University of Michigan study<\/a> published in 2019 found that hearing aids not only improve hearing, they reduce the risk of dementia, depression and falls.<\/p>\n\n\n\n

Researchers examined data collected between 2008 and 2016 from nearly 115,000 adults over the age of 66 who had been diagnosed with hearing loss. They looked at data from one year before to three years after a hearing loss diagnosis.<\/p>\n\n\n\n
